DFB: Nagelsmann about Hummels & Goretzka’s exit from the European Championship

Both “extremely” disappointed

©IMAGO

According to national coach Julian Nagelsmann, Mats Hummels and Leon Goretzka received the news that they were not nominated for the home European Championship with “extreme” disappointment. “I had longer conversations with both of them,” reported Nagelsmann on Thursday in Berlin at the presentation of his preliminary tournament squad. “I think it’s understandable that they are very sad about it.” Telling a player that he won’t be at a home European Championship has “a different impact” than squad nominations in the club.

“It’s not a nice decision to make,” emphasized Nagelsmann. “In the end, as head coach, I have to make a decision in the interests of the team.” The national coach had previously explained that the squad composition was also a result of the test games last March in France (2:0) and against the Netherlands (2:1). be. The long-time national players Hummels (35; Borussia Dortmund) and Goretzka (29; FC Bayern) were not there either.

“In the end, both of them were very disappointed and would have liked to have been there,” said Nagelsmann, who had already worked with Goretzka as Bayern coach. “I’ve known Leon for a long time, we had a lot of conversations.” The conversation was “of course emotional,” but “not angry from either side.” The national coach did not pass on the content of the discussions on Thursday, and the two professionals have not yet commented themselves. With a market value of 30 million euros, Goretzka is one of the top 10 most valuable German footballers, while Hummels played a key role in BVB’s entry into the Champions League final with strong performances.

Nagelsmann also confirmed that at the beginning of the week he personally informed everyone who had previously been nominated under him. This would also have applied to Malick Thiaw, Julian Brandt, Jonas Hofmann or Jan-Niklas Beste, for example. “The shortest conversation lasted 1:11 minutes, the longest 10:30,” said the 36-year-old.

DFB sports director Völler reports on “hardship cases” – shaky candidates know about it

Sports director Rudi Völler reported in Berlin that “of course there were also cases of hardship”. From the Champions League finalists Borussia Dortmund, only striker Niclas Füllkrug and defender Nico Schlotterbeck are there, but alongside veteran Hummels there is also no Brandt or Niklas Süle.

The final European Championship squad, which must be reported to UEFA by June 7th (midnight), may contain a maximum of 26 players. So Nagelsmann still has to delete one actor. That will be an outfield player because Nagelsmann wants to have four goalkeepers in the squad. Nagelsmann revealed whoever is a shaky candidate knows about it.
